Six Lenses:
An insightful non-fiction book for professionals and curious readers, it blends philosophy with real-life business lessons. Central to its message is the idea that there is no fixed reality—only perceptions that shape our thoughts, actions, and outcomes, viewed through six lenses: purpose, authenticity, courage, trust, luck, and fulfilment. It speaks to executives, managers, and anyone seeking practical wisdom to align work and life, with a calm, thought-provoking, and hopeful tone. Presented as real-life stories from everyday people in business and society, the book demonstrates how ordinary experiences carry extraordinary lessons. Instead of celebrity biographies, it invites readers to observe how changing the way we interpret events can alter decisions and relationships at work and home. Readers move through the content by applying the six lenses to everyday moments, uncovering actionable insights every step of the way. The writing is clear and accessible, with reflective prompts that invite you to pause, apply, and rethink. Concepts covered include critical thinking, reframing, smarter decision making, and authentic leadership, all presented in a way that makes learning feel approachable and practical.
